And now, for the Stitching Blogger’s Question of the Week:

Would you or have you designed your own cross stitch design? If you have can we see it?

Yes I have.

The thing that motivated me to begin stitching again last year was that I wanted to make Christmas presents for my family. At that time I hadn’t located very many stitching supplies in Germany and couldn’t find the patterns I was looking for online. (e.g. free and very small - I was doing fingertip towel borders … Never fear! I have located tons of free patterns online since then.)

In addition to that, I had a specific theme in mind for my step-sister; a sea theme. I was feeling creative and had some graph paper so, I designed some little motifs.

However, in the end none of these designs made it to the towel I stitched my step-sister. Instead, I designed a repeating dolphin pattern for her towel.

In addition to that, I have also designed a couple of small pieces for myself.

And finally, I have also designed some charts that I have never gotten around to stitching. Someday… someday…
